DOCUMENT:Q175038 20-JUN-1998 [msnetwork] TITLE :How to Disable Call Waiting When You Use MSN PRODUCT :The Microsoft Network PROD/VER:WINDOWS:2.5 OPER/SYS:WINDOWS KEYWORDS:msnconnect kbmsn ====================================================================== --------------------------------------------------------------------- The information in this article applies to: - The Microsoft Network, version 2.5 --------------------------------------------------------------------- SUMMARY ======= This article describes how to disable Call Waiting when you use MSN, The Microsoft Network. MORE INFORMATION ================ To disable call waiting, use the following steps: 1. Right-click the The Microsoft Network icon, and then click Connection Settings. 2. Click Dialing Properties. 3. Click the This Location Has Call Waiting check box to select it. NOTE: Step 4 requires that you know the numbers to dial that disable call waiting. If you do not have this information, contact your telephone company to determine the numbers to dial that disable call waiting. 4. In the To Disable It Dial box, type the numbers to dial that disable call waiting. 5. Click Ok, and then click OK.
